Basic Information

Product Name 5-Acetoxy-4-Methyl-2-Pentenoic Acid 1,2,3,4,6,7,8,8A-Octahydro-1,8A-Dimethyl-7-(1-Methylvinyl)-6-Oxonaphthalen-2-Yl Ester
CAS No. 69734-54-9
Molecular Formula C23H32O5
Molecular Weight 388.50 g/mol
Synonyms 5-Acetoxy-4-methyl-2-pentenoic acid 1,2,3,4,6,7,8,8a-octahydro-1,8a-dimethyl-7-(1-methylvinyl)-6-oxonaphthalen-2-yl ester; 2-Butenoic acid, 5-(acetyloxy)-4-methyl-, 1,2,3,4,6,7,8,8a-octahydro-1,8a-dimethyl-7-(1-methylvinyl)-6-oxo-2-naphthalenyl ester; (1R,4aR,5S,8aS)-5-[(2E)-5-Acetoxy-4-methyl-2-pentenoyl]oxy-1,4a-dimethyl-6-methylidene-3,4,5,7,8,8a-hexahydro-2H-naphthalen-1-yl acetate (related isomer); Labdane diterpenoid derivative ester.
